Contains all data and associated metadata related to experimental work described in Hughey et al. 2023. Diet- and salinity-induced modifications of the gut microbiota are associated with differential physiological responses to ranavirus infection in Rana sylvatica, published in Philosophical Transactions of the Royal Society B. Fastq files are demultiplexed sequence data from tadpole guts.
